CVE-2007-5217 [MEDIUM] CWE-119 CVE-2007-5217: Stack-based buffer overflow in the ADM4 ActiveX control in adm4.dll in Altnet Download Manager 4.0.0
Stack-based buffer overflow in the ADM4 ActiveX control in adm4.dll in Altnet Download Manager 4.0.0.6, as used in (1) Kazaa 3.2.7 and (2) Grokster, all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via a long argument to the Install method. CVE-2003-1395 [CRITICAL] CWE-119 CVE-2003-1395: Buffer overflow in KaZaA Media Desktop 2.0 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(cra
Buffer overflow in KaZaA Media Desktop 2.0 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(crash) and possibly execute arbitrary code via a response to the ad server.

CVE-2004-2433 [HIGH] CVE-2004-2433: Buffer overflow in the IsValidFile function in the ADM ActiveX control for Altnet Download Manager 4
Buffer overflow in the IsValidFile function in the ADM ActiveX control for Altnet Download Manager 4.0.0.4 and earlier, as used in Kazaa Media Desktop 1.3 through 2.6.4 and Grokkster 1.3 through 2.6, all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via a long bstrFilepath parameter.

CVE-2003-1283 [HIGH] CVE-2003-1283: KaZaA Media Desktop (KMD) 2.0 launches advertisements in the Internet Explorer (IE) local security z
KaZaA Media Desktop (KMD) 2.0 launches advertisements in the Internet Explorer (IE) local security zone, which could allow remote attackers to view local files and possibly execute arbitrary code.
